    [Answered] I'm locked out of my board

    I was helping a customer with his login and I used over the allotted attempts - then went to log into the admin panel as me, with the admin handle ...and it won't let me. I've waited past the 15 minutes but it still won't let me in. I'll wait a bit longer but my question is, is there any way to except me from this rule?     The 15 minute limit is not applicable to the Admin CP. Therefore that is not the problem. What are you doing exactly and what happens when you do it?

      I logged out of my handle on the forum, I opened up the admin cp - had to log in again because it timed out - I went to log in and it gave me the forum page (showing beside the left side control panel) and the message is that I used my 5 attempts and have to wait 15 minutes. I tried again after what I showed as 15 minutes and got the same message. So while waiting again ... I came here to ask the above question about exempting myself... because I thought it was a screwy set up.

      I should add ....I had attempted to log into his handle because of some stuff he was having problems with - he's a friend and gave me his password.

        Chrome still won't let me in but when I opened up Firefox - it let me login. Weird.

          You can't get that '15 minute' message when logging directly not the Admin CP. That only happens when you log into the forums. My guess is that you had a caching issue with Chrome. At least you got it working.
